Dr. Brad Johnson has over 20 years of experience as a teacher and administrator at the K-12 and collegiate level. He is a national speaker and author and is also on the national faculty for Concordia University School of Graduate Studies in Leadership. His other books includeLearning On Your Feet: Incorporating Physical Activity into the K-8 ClassroomandFrom School Administrator to School Leader: 15 Keys to Maximizing Your Leadership Potential.
